Product Overview

  • Category: Voltage Regulator
  • Use: Power management for automotive applications
  • Characteristics: High efficiency, wide input voltage range, compact package
  • Package: TQFN-EP (4mm x 4mm)
  • Essence: Efficient power management for automotive systems
  • Packaging/Quantity: Tape and Reel, 3000 units per reel

Specifications

  • Input Voltage Range: 3.5V to 42V
  • Output Voltage Range: 0.8V to 5.5V
  • Output Current: Up to 3A
  • Switching Frequency: 2.2MHz
  • Operating Temperature Range: -40°C to +125°C

Working Principles

The MAX20003CATPA/V+T is a synchronous buck regulator that efficiently steps down the input voltage to a lower, regulated output voltage. It uses pulse-width modulation (PWM) to control the output voltage and provides various protection features to ensure reliable operation in automotive environments.

Detailed Application Field Plans

The MAX20003CATPA/V+T is designed for use in automotive systems such as infotainment, advanced driver-assistance systems (ADAS), and lighting. Its wide input voltage range and high efficiency make it suitable for various automotive applications where stable power management is crucial.
